Trezor set to launch new app interface for managing hardware wallet crypto funds

source-logo  cryptoninjas.net 10 July 2021 09:15, UTC

Satoshi Labs, the creators of bitcoin and crypto hardware wallet  brand Trezor, is set to release its new interface application next week, on Wednesday, July 14th. While the Trezor Suite for the web is still available, the new Trezor Suite is built from the group up as a totally unique desktop app for Windows.

Features of Trezor Suite

Invity

Firstly, Trezor Suite will integrate Invity (a Satoshi Labs tool). Invity enables users to buy bitcoin and dozens of other coins straight to their hardware wallet in a decentralized manner. With the integration of Invity, hardware wallet users are free from trusting exchanges with their keys.

With Invity integration, users can now find an offer according to their region and preferred currency

Dashboard Enhanced

From the Trezor Suite dashboard, users will get a full view of all their crypto assets and a graph of their deposits and withdrawals. Trezor Suite is designed to be easy to navigate to a particular asset to start transacting. It is now more efficient to switch to the Trade tab to select an offer for a bitcoin purchase.

Easy Onboarding

Trezor Suite will provide a quick and easy onboarding to get users’ wallets properly set up and highlight the essential security steps to take.

Designed as an all-in-one interface, users can safely explore cryptocurrencies and learn how to improve their privacy without needing to install additional apps or learn complex networking.

Safe Transactions

With the new Trezor Suite, it is now quicker to generate a new transaction plus set a custom fee.

Important, security checks by Trezor make sure the fee is not abnormally high, and pre-calculated fees are recommended based on current network capacity. Further, RBF (replace by fee) and Broadcast are enabled by default to provide a more fluid transaction experience.

RBF and Broadcast are enabled by default

Efficient Token Management

Coins supported by Trezor Suite can be enabled/disabled through a simplified Coin Settings menu. Note, disabling a cryptocurrency just removes it from view; the keys remain safe on Trezor. Further, on the new Trezor Suite, ERC-20 tokens are now simple to add and are secured within Ethereum accounts.

Privacy Simplified

Different layers of privacy functionality are available in Trezor Suite depending on a user’s needs. This feature can already be experienced through a Tor switch and discreet mode.
